Following the receipt of the details of 2016 Appropriation Bill from the National Assembly, the executive arm of government has began scrutiny into the budget before the President can assent to it.
Members of the Federal Executive Council (FEC), on Friday, converged at the State House in Abuja to analyze the bill.
However, President Muhammadu Buhari was absent at the council meeting, as the meeting was chaired by Vice President Yemi Osinbajo.
Speaking after the meeting, the Minister of Information, Lai Mohammed stated that: “We have received the details of the 2016 budget from the National Assembly and an extra-ordinary Federal Executive Council meeting was called this morning to avail every minister to look at the details of the budget and see how it affects each of the ministries.
“And also at this point, it is still work in progress we have broken up to resume later in the afternoon. We will come out with a statement later.”
